Skip to main content

Gestion des lots

1. Contexte fonctionnel

La société PHARMA DISTRIBUTION TUNISIE, spécialisée dans la distribution de produits pharmaceutiques et parapharmaceutiques, commercialise des produits sensibles nécessitant une traçabilité rigoureuse.

Ces produits sont réceptionnés en lots, chaque lot étant identifié par :

  • Un numéro de lot 
  • Une date d’expiration

Exemple : le médicament Paracétamol 500 mg peut être reçu en plusieurs lots distincts selon les livraisons et date d’expiration


1.1. Sans une gestion par lot, l'entreprise serait confrontée à plusieurs difficultés :
  • Impossibilité de tracer l’origine des produits vendus
  • Difficulté à gérer les dates d’expiration
  • Risque de vendre des produits expirés
  • Impossibilité d’effectuer un rappel ciblé en cas de problème qualité
  • Gestion imprécise des stocks (absence de distinction entre lots)

1.2. Objectif de cet exemple

Démontrer, à travers un cas pratique concret, comment le logiciel permet de :

  • Gérer un article avec suivi par lot
  • Enregistrer les entrées de stock avec numéro de lot
  • Gérer les dates d’expiration
  • Appliquer une logique de sortie (FIFO / FEFO)
  • Assurer une traçabilité complète des mouvements

1.3. Cas concret

Le produit PARA-500 (Paracétamol 500 mg) est un article géré par lot.

  • Aucun stock initial
  • Produit géré par lot
  • Les lots sont créés lors des réceptions
  • Réceptions multiples avec différents lots
  • Prix identique pour tous les lots
  • Les prix sont définis à l’achat

Note importante :
Chaque lot possède sa propre date d’expiration, mais le prix reste identique pour tous les lots dans cet exemple.

2. Préconditions

Avant de commencer, vérifier les éléments suivants :

2.1. Droits utilisateur
  • Accès administrateur ou gestionnaire de stock
  • Droits sur : articles, achats, ventes, stock

2.2. Configuration de base
Élément Valeur
Société PHARMA DISTRIBUTION
TVA 19%
Devise TND
2.3. Paramétrage de base
  • Unité : Boîte
  • Famille : Médicaments
  • Dépôt : Pharmacie Centrale
  • Fournisseur : LABO MED TUNIS
  • Client : Pharmacie El Amal

3. Paramétrage initial (réalisé par l’administrateur)

3.1. Paramétrage des lots

Un lot est défini à partir de variants lot suivants :

  • Numéro de lot
  • Date d’expiration

Un modèle de lot est ensuite créé en regroupant ces variants.


3.2. Paramétrage des articles

Chemin : Catalogue > Paramétrage Article > Catalogue des produits

Procédure :

  • Accéder à la fiche article
  • Choisir le mode de suivi : lot
  • Le bouton « Lot » est activé automatiquement dès que le mode de suivi du stock est défini sur « Par lot » dans la fiche article.
  • Sélectionner le modèle de lot défini
  • Enregistrer
3.3. Paramétrage des documents

Chemin : Paramétrage > Configuration des pièces

Paramètre Action
Répertoire d’achat (entrée stock) Activée  l'option "répertoire d'achat" dans l'interface de configuration des documents/paramètre ligne document
Utiliser répertoire d’achat (sortie stock) Activée l'option "utilise répertoire d'achat"  dans l'interface de configuration des documents/ paramètre ligne document

3.4. Paramétrage complémentaire (gestion automatique)

Pour activer la gestion automatique des lots en vente :

  • Activer le remplissage automatique des quantités
    • Chemin : Paramétrage Dux > Paramétrage document

      Activer le remplissage automatique des quantités.png
  • Paramétrer le variant lot de type date  dans modèle lot :
    • Cocher is type sortie
    • Choisir type de sortie souhaité : exemple FIFO
  • Cocher is alerte pour activer les alertes d’expiration qui s'affiche dans l'interface (Stock > gestion de stock>stock lot expiration)

Paramétrer le variant lot de type date  dans modèle lot.png

4. Cas pratique : Gestion d’un article avec lot


4.1. Étape 1 : Création des variants lot

Chemin : Catalogue > Variant lot > Liste des variants lot

Créer les variants suivants :

Variant 1 : Numéro de lot

Catégorie     Variant
Nom Num_Lot
Catégorie     Variant
Type Texte
variant lot 1.PNG

Variant 2 : Date d’expiration

Champ Valeur
Nom     Date Exp
Catégorie     Variant
Type Date
variant lot 2.PNG
4.2. Étape 2 : Création du modèle de lot

Chemin : Catalogue > Variant lot > Modèle lot

  1. Créer un modèle de lot
  2. renseigner  code et libellé souhaité 
  3. Ajouter les variants lot :
        • Num_Lot
        • Date Exp
  4. Enregistrer

modele lot.PNG

4.3. Étape 3 : Création de l’article
Champ Valeur
Code PARA-500
Libellé Paracétamol 500 mg
Famille Médicaments
Unité Boîte
Mode de suivi Par lot
Stock initial 0

👉Sélectionner et associer un modèle de lot à l’article, puis activer ce modèle afin d’initialiser le mécanisme de suivi par lot

fiche article.png

4.4. Étape 4 : Achat avec création de lot

4.4.1 Création du bon de commande

  •  Fournisseur : LABO MED TUNIS
  •  Article  :PARA-500
  •  Quantité  : 200
  • Prix :5,000 TND

Interface de bon de commande enregistrer dans le système 

bon de commande.png

4.4.2 Réception avec saisie du lot :

Interface de saisie des lots et emplacements

L’écran ci-dessous s’affiche lors de la transformation du bon de commande fournisseur en bon de réception. Il permet de saisir les informations de lot ainsi que les quantités associées

interface  de transformation de BC  vers BL.png


Description de l’interface

Cette interface, intitulée « Saisie des lots et des emplacements », permet de :

  • Affecter un ou plusieurs lots à l’article réceptionné
  • Répartir les quantités par lot

Règles de gestion

Lors de la saisie, les règles suivantes doivent être respectées :

  • La quantité totale saisie doit être égale à la quantité à réceptionner
  • La saisie du numéro de lot est obligatoire
  • La date d’expiration doit être renseignée pour chaque lot
  • Il est possible de saisir plusieurs lots pour un même article

Exemple de saisie (cas simple)

Champ Valeur
Lot LOT-PARA-001
Date d’expiration 01/03/2028
Quantité 200

Exemple de saisie (multi-lots)

Lot Date d’expiration Quantité
LOT-PARA-001 01/03/2028 120
LOT-PARA-002 01/06/2028 80
Total   200

👉 Vérification :
La somme des quantités (120 + 80) = 200

4.4.3 Résultat stock
Lot Quantité Prix
LOT-PARA-001 200 5,000 TND
4.5. Étape 5 : Deuxième réception
Lot Quantité Date expiration
LOT-PARA-002 150 01/06/2028

👉 Stock total : 350 unités


4.6. Étape 6 : Vente avec sélection du lot

Interface de saisie des lots (sortie stock)

Ajouter un bon de commande client  et transformer en bon de livraison client 

L’écran ci-dessous s’affiche lors de la transformation du bon de commande client en bon de livraison. Il permet de sélectionner les lots à utiliser pour la sortie de stock

vente avec lot.png


Description de l’interface

Cette interface permet de :

  • Sélectionner un ou plusieurs lots disponibles en stock
  • Répartir les quantités à livrer par lot
  • Visualiser les lots disponibles avec leurs quantités
  • Appliquer automatiquement les règles de gestion (FEFO / FIFO)

Règles de gestion

Lors de la saisie, les règles suivantes doivent être respectées :

  • La quantité totale sélectionnée doit être égale à la quantité à livrer
  • Seuls les lots disponibles en stock peuvent être affiché
  • La quantité saisie ne doit pas dépasser le stock disponible par  lot 
  • Le système peut proposer automatiquement un lot selon la règle configurée (FEFO / FIFO)

Exemple de sélection (cas simple)

Champ Valeur
Lot LOT-PARA-001
Date d’expiration 01/03/2028
Quantité 50

Exemple de sélection (multi-lots)

Lot Date d’expiration Quantité
LOT-PARA-001 01/03/2028 30
LOT-PARA-002 01/06/2028 20
Total   50

👉 Vérification :
La somme des quantités (30 + 20) = 50


Article Lot Quantité
PARA-500 LOT-PARA-001 50

Résultat après validation

Après validation :

  • Les quantités sont déduites du stock par lot

  • Le mouvement est tracé avec les lots utilisés
  • Le bon de livraison est généré avec le détail des lots
Lot Quantité restante
LOT-PARA-001 150

4.7. Étape 7 : Gestion automatique (par LIFO OU FIFO)

Le système :

  • Propose automatiquement le lot avec date d’expiration la plus proche
  • Optimise la rotation du stock
  • Réduit les pertes
4.8. Étape 8 : Suivi de stock et traçabilité

Chemin : Stock > stock détaillé

Lot Entrée Sortie Stock
LOT-PARA-001 200 50 150
LOT-PARA-002 150 0 150

stock détaillé.png

Pour consulter les mouvements d’un lot, effectuez un clic droit sur la ligne correspondante, par exemple LOT-PARA-001

image.png

4.9. Étape 9 : Inventaire par lot
  1. Ajouter un inventaire : accédez à Stock > Gestion Inventaire > Inventaire.
  2. Saisir les quantités réelles + enregistrer : accédez à Stock > Gestion Inventaire > Saisie Inventaire par Lot Globale.

    Saisir les quantités réelles .article lot.png
  3. validation standard  de l'inventaire
      • Correction : -2 unités
      • Stock final : 298 unités

5. Ajout direct de documents d’achat ou de vente (gestion par lot)

Principe :
En complément de la transformation des bons de commande, le système permet de créer directement des documents d’achat ou de vente tout en intégrant la gestion des lots.

Cette méthode est utilisée pour des opérations rapides, tout en garantissant la traçabilité par lot (numéro de lot et date d’expiration).


5.1. Cas d’achat : Réception directe avec saisie des lots

Chemin : Achats > Bon de réception

Procédure :

    1. Créer un bon de réception fournisseur
    2. Ajouter l’article (ex. PARA-500)
    3. Saisir la quantité
    4. L’écran de saisie des lots s’affiche automatiquement
    5. Renseigner les informations du lot :
      • Numéro de lot
      • Date d’expiration
    6. Valider l’interface de saisie des lots
    7. Valider la ligne du document
    8. Valider le document

    Règle importante :
    Il n’est pas possible de répartir une même ligne sur plusieurs lots.

    👉 Pour saisir plusieurs lots, il est nécessaire de :

    • Ajouter une nouvelle ligne pour chaque lot
    • Saisir les informations correspondantes pour chaque ligne
  1. 5.2 Cas de vente : Livraison directe avec sélection des lots

    Chemin : Ventes > Bon de livraison

    Procédure :

    1. Créer un bon de livraison client
    2. Ajouter l’article (ex. PARA-500)
    3. L’écran de sélection des lots s’affiche automatiquement
    4. Sélectionner un lot disponible
    5. Saisir la quantité à livrer à partir d’un seul lot
    6. Valider l’interface de sélection des lots
    7. Valider la ligne du document
    8. Valider le document

    Règle importante :
    Chaque ligne de document est associée à un seul lot.

    👉 Pour utiliser plusieurs lots, il est nécessaire de :

    • Ajouter une nouvelle ligne pour chaque lot
    • Sélectionner le lot et saisir la quantité correspondante

6. Synthèse : Cycle de vie

Étape Résultat
Création article PARA-500 créé
Achat 1 200 unités
Achat 2 150 unités
Vente -50 unités
Inventaire -2 unités
Stock final 298 unités

7. Avantages de la gestion par lot

Bénéfice Description
1 Traçabilité Suivi complet par lot
2 Qualité Gestion des dates d’expiration
3 Sécurité Rappel ciblé
4 Stock fiable Quantités précises
5 Conformité Respect des normes

8. Points clés à retenir

Point clé
1 Chaque lot est identifié par un numéro unique
2 La date d’expiration est obligatoire
3 Le système applique FIFO/FEFO automatiquement si la paramétrage est configurer
4 Les ventes nécessitent la sélection du lot
5 La traçabilité est complète
6 L’inventaire se fait par lot
7 Le stock est consolidé au niveau article